I'm unable to run mongotop on any of our mongodb servers.  I get the error Error :

"BSONObj size: 30376378 (0xBA81CF01) is invalid. Size must be between 0 and 16793600(16MB)"

Anyone have any idea why it's not working?

I can recollect your upgrade plan from one of your earlier posts on Aug 3 where you enquired about change of package names between 2.4 and 2.6. Which version of 2.6 did you upgrade to? It seems that you have run into this issue: https://jira.mongodb.org/browse/SERVER-14123.

Apparently, Mongotop is bringing statistics that are beyond 16MB in size and that is why you are seeing this behaviour. The fix is included in the 2.6.4 production release. I recommend you upgrade to the latest production release for your major version of MongoDB (currently 2.6.10 for the 2.6.x release series).
